Job Description
The IT Specialist plays a critical role in enabling FC Africa’s operations, programmes, and growth through the delivery of reliable, secure, and scalable technology systems. This role goes beyond day-to-day IT support and focuses on strengthening the organization’s digital infrastructure across offices and markets.
The IT Specialist is responsible for managing and maintaining core systems, including Microsoft 365 tenants and Windows Server environments such as Active Directory, DNS, and DHCP. The role also involves overseeing cloud-hosted platforms and websites, ensuring the smooth operation of shared resources, and supporting ERP and data platforms through system administration and troubleshooting.
In addition, the IT Specialist contributes to continuous improvement by applying basic scripting or programming for small automations and integrations, managing vendors, and ensuring system reliability, security, and performance. The position plays a key role in enabling FC Africa’s economic development work by ensuring technology systems are efficient, well-maintained, and aligned with organizational needs.
The ideal candidate will have a strong background in IT systems administration, troubleshooting, and vendor management, and will demonstrate a proactive approach to innovation and service improvement within the technology environment.
Duties and Responsibilities
- Identify opportunities to improve systems, workflows, security, and user experience through technology.
- Support IT governance, best practices, and compliance with internal policies.
- Manage and maintain Microsoft 365 tenants, including user administration, access control, and security settings.
- Administer Windows Server environments including Active Directory, DNS, and DHCP to ensure stable and secure system operations.
- Oversee the performance, availability, and security of cloud hosted platforms and websites that support organizational visibility and operations.
- Administer and maintain LAN and WAN network infrastructure to ensure reliable and secure connectivity across offices.
- Configure and manage Wi Fi routers and access points to support day to day operations and growth.
- Support ERP administration activities such as user access management, role-based permissions setup, basic configuration and user onboarding and training.
- Provide administration and technical support for ERP systems, including system setup, user access, troubleshooting, and user training.
- Ensure the reliability and availability of IT systems that support finance, operations, and programme delivery.
- Prepare user-friendly guides and documentation for various IT operations.
- Plan and deliver IT training sessions for employees on IT systems and improve digital literacy.
- Support the integration and effective use of digital systems that underpin economic development work, learning, and reporting.
- Prepare clear and user-friendly technical documentation and guides to support system adoption and consistency.
- Implement and oversee backup and recovery procedures to protect critical systems and organizational data.
- Monitor system security, access controls, and data integrity in line with internal policies and donor requirements.
- Administer and monitor CCTV and NVR systems to support physical and digital security.
- Manage staff access controls, including door access permissions and biometric registration, in accordance with security protocols.
